THE INTERNATIONAL BESTSELLERWINNER OF THE 2020 AKUTAGAWA PRIZE'My oshi was on fire.

Word was he'd punched a fan'High-school student Akari has only one passion in her life: her oshi, her idol.

His name is Masaki Ueno, best known as one-fifth of Japanese pop group Maza Maza.

Akari's dedication to her oshi consumes her days completely.

She keeps a blog entirely devoted to him, religiously chronicling and analysing all his events.

He is the spine of her life; she cannot survive without him.

When Masaki is rumoured to have assaulted a female fan, facing waves of social media backlash, Akari's world falls apart. Offering a vivid insight into otaku culture and adolescence, Idol, Burning is a brilliantly gripping story of obsession, coming of age and the addictive, relentless nature of fandom culture.
